Power outage in Paris brings metro, rail services to standstill
A power failure struck several districts of Paris in the morning of November 20, crippling public transport and plunging parts of the French capital into confusion.
The electricity operator Enedis confirmed that the outage forced the suspension of portions of the metro network as well as suburban rail services, Caliber.Az reports, citing foreign media.
The disruption left thousands of commuters struggling to reach workplaces and schools during the busy morning peak.
Restoration of power is expected by 9:00 a.m. local time (UTC+1), although officials have not yet disclosed the cause of the malfunction.
Authorities are urging residents to remain calm and, where possible, make use of alternative transport routes until the electricity supply is fully reinstated.
